Writing it on a cheque
On a cheque the amount line reads "Two thousand six hundred and thirty-three and 00/100" — or "Two thousand six hundred and thirty-three only" in Indian and much of Commonwealth practice. The fraction or the word "only" exists to stop anyone appending digits after what you wrote. Draw a line through any space left over for the same reason.
